Workshop participants identify revenue stability, community support and institutional knowledge as top strengths
Staff introduced an environmental scan and asked small groups to list strengths, weaknesses, opportunities and threats. One table reported "consistent revenue stream" and "strong community support," noting the benefit of a diversified tax base; a participant added that institutional knowledge across departments is a notable asset.

Attendees said those strengths should shape strategic priorities and inform readiness to pursue opportunities. Staff noted that some items in the plan are archived when completed and that initiatives should be focused and measurable so they translate into projects and budgeting.
